We are currently looking for a Supply Chain Analyst 1 to join our team in Mt. Juliet, TN. This role is responsible for overall program coordination and management of new model launches and running change activities in conjunction with supporting departments (SCM, Purchasing, PPE, Engineering, Product Planning, DCC, Packaging, TCS, oCQE, etc.). In this role, you will develop activity schedules, ensure new part numbers are registered, and initial order quantities are placed with suppliers. You will work with supporting departments to ensure milestones identified on new model activity timelines are achieved. Lastly, you will generate performance and metrics reports to ensure service parts availability at SOPJ (Start of Production Judgement), DJM (Delivery Judgement), and SOS (Start of Sales).


A Day in the Life

The responsibilities listed are not intended to be an exhaustive list of all duties for this role. Additional tasks may be assigned, as needed, to support business objectives.



  • Develop new model timelines to support launch activities (on-going oversight).

  • Download and review new model recommendation lists containing new parts established to support launch activities.

  • Utilize and recommend changes to DCTs (Demand Coefficient Tables) and customer inputs to determine initial order quantities.

  • Work with Purchasing to ensure POs are in place to ensure parts are being ordered to support launch activity.

  • Coordinate necessary team meetings to review new model launch progress and troubleshoot where necessary.

  • Generate various reports to communicate launch activity status.

  • Follow up with Purchasing, PPE, and Inventory Control as well as affiliate departments to ensure milestones on new model activities are met including 95%-to-100%-part availability to meet SOS (Start of Sale).

  • Support DJM activities with the plants and other affiliates such as NML, NMUK, NMX, etc.

  • Represent assigned projects in various meetings with SCM, management, TCS, and Purchasing.

  • Maintain documentation on standard processes for applications and procedures.

  • Identify process improvements and drives projects focused on continuous improvement.
